Position Summary
As a media buyer, you will report to the Senior Director of Media and be responsible for all aspects of the media buying process such as negotiating of rates for media campaigns, research, and preparation of media plans across various categories and platforms, execution of media schedules, stewardship of media performance, analysis, and reporting. Bilingual (Spanish / English) proficiency preferred but not required.

The Responsibilities of the Media Buyer include:
- In depth knowledge and experience with programmatic platforms is required; linear TV media buying experience is a plus
- Demonstrated success managing lead gen campaigns and optimizing for efficient CPL and ROAS
- Strong analytical skills with the ability to provide thorough analysis of media performance and recommendations for marketing leadership and business teams
- Proficiency required in Microsoft Office applications, Google Analytics, DV360, and DSP platforms
- Solid negotiation skills with an ability to multi-task and solve problems in a fast-paced environment
- Must be detail-oriented with excellent written and verbal communication skills
- Expertise with attribution models along with an understanding of the halo impact of marketing channels is desired
- CTV marketing experience in insurance, healthcare and financial services is preferred
- Minimum 3 years’ experience in CTV and digital media buying
- Bachelor’s degree in marketing, advertising, media, communications or a related field is required
- Negotiate, buy, maintain, and monitor CTV media campaigns
- Research and identify ideal CTV media platforms and strategies based on target audience along with campaign objectives
- Preparation and presentation of media plans, quarterly reviews, and test proposals
- Collaborate on development of creative and overall strategy as it relates to other media channels
- Track and analyze campaign data such as views, click-through rates, engagement and conversion rates
- Media results reporting, including presentation to marketing and business vertical teams of analysis, findings, and recommendations to meet business goals and the ability to identify key areas of growth and scalability of campaigns
- Build and maintain relationships with CTV publishers and networks
- Monitor and stay up to date on industry trends, platforms and technologies in the CTV space
- Train other media team members on CTV
